Florida Fair Housing Act Amendment Removes Requirement to Register and Renew “55 and Over” Communities

Lowndes | | Return|
The Florida Legislature recently amended the Florida Fair Housing Act by removing regulatory requirements imposed on age-restricted communities. Real estate developers have developed hundreds of age-restricted communities in Florida....
